Indian Railways’ New Facility: Now Transfer Your Confirmed Ticket to a Relative

New Delhi: If you have reserved a train ticket but can no longer travel for some reason, Indian Railways now allows you to transfer your confirmed ticket to a relative. This means your ticket can be transferred to a family member, enabling them to travel in your place. However, this facility comes with specific rules and conditions that must be followed.

What Do the Railway Rules Say?

According to railway regulations, if a passenger has a confirmed train ticket but is unable to travel, they can transfer the ticket to an immediate family member. This facility is applicable only to close family members, including father, mother, brother, sister, husband, wife, son, or daughter. To complete this process, the passenger must contact railway authorities in advance.

Process for Ticket Transfer

To transfer a ticket, passengers must submit a transfer request at the railway reservation counter at least 24 hours before the train’s departure. If the request is made within 24 hours of departure, it will not be accepted.

Required Documents

To initiate the ticket transfer process, the passenger must visit the railway reservation counter with their confirmed reservation ticket. Additionally, they need to provide a printout of the electronic reservation slip, a valid ID proof of the relative to whom the ticket is being transferred, and proof of relationship (such as a marriage certificate or birth certificate). A written application for ticket transfer must also be submitted, and railway staff will assist in completing the process.

Special Cases for Ticket Transfers

In certain special cases, ticket transfers are also permitted. If the traveler is a government employee and is unable to travel due to duty commitments, their ticket can be transferred with proper authorization from the concerned authority. Similarly, if a student from a recognized educational institution has booked a ticket and is unable to travel, the reservation can be transferred to another student from the same institution if a written request is made by the institution’s head at least 48 hours before departure.
